When I go to scan on my HP Envy 5055 touch screen sends me to 123.hp.com/setup to download full software. When I go to page the instructions are to setup the printer. My printer already is setup to print to to my chrome os, but does not tell me how to scan. Where do I get this info?

I understand that you are facing issues scanning from Chrome OS. I'd like to help!
You cannot scan from the printer front panel to a Chromebook, follow the below steps to scan from a Chromebook using Webscan: Click here
